Military Review is…

An established Army forum to promote original thought and debate on topics related to the art and science of land warfare.

Provides publishing opportunity to original thinkers drawn from a wide variety of eclectic backgrounds without regard to rank or official position.

Promotes a community of interest on a wide variety of issues of vital importance to the Army by providing a venue for publishing topical articles that foster serious discussion.

Our gold standard is new insight and fresh perspectives informed by original research, critical thinking, original thought, and persuasive analysis.

Official Subscriptions for Government Agencies

Subscribe now!

We manage subscriptions for U.S. government agencies which are provided at government expense. Authorized agencies include U.S. military headquarters or units; Congressional offices; offices of other executive branch departments or agencies involved in national security; government-funded libraries; and U.S. embassies.

Requests for official subscriptions should include a brief justification as to why the organization desires a subscription and the number of personnel that are assigned to the office.

In the case of a military headquarters or unit, the request should also include how many uniformed military officers and enlisted members the organization has.

 These justifications and personnel figures are used in a distribution formula to determine how many copies of Military Review may be sent. Send your request in memo format to us.

Personal Subscriptions
(Domestic and Foreign)

Subscribe now at the GPO Online Bookstore!

We do not manage private subscriptions to our publication. As an official publication of the U.S. government, personal subscriptions both domestic and foreign are managed by the Government Printing Office (GPO).

Consequently, requests for private subscriptions must be submitted to the GPO.
